Hmmmmm, odd. Our local dump doesn't have any, and the one I have has
functioned perfectly for over 2 years since I repaired it (it broke
before I was given it by my friend's dad who broke it when cleaning
his chimney). Any other Dyson that has 'broken down' has usually been
down to the owner hoovering stuff up they shouldn't have, and blocking
the tubes leading to the cyclone chamber (or even not emptying the
'bag').

As for buying Dyson parts from Dyson themselves, I've had no problem
with them. A new motor cost me about £46 and a new 'lifetime' filter
about £10, which was replaced at no extra cost with a HEPA one when
they were out of stock of the ordinary ones.
